BLS metro-level wage data places Obstetricians and Gynecologists pay in Bridgeport-Stamford-Danbury, CT at a median of $338,950 per year ($162.96/hr), drawn from the OEWS May 2025 release for this Metropolitan Statistical Area. Compared with the national median of $292,910, the metro estimate is +16% above. OEWS reports the difference but does not identify its cause. Approximately 90 obstetricians and gynecologists are employed across the Bridgeport-Stamford-Danbury MSA in SOC 29-1218.

The Bridgeport-Stamford-Danbury pay distribution spans from $82,230 at the 10th percentile to $430,380 at the 90th, a 5.2× observed spread. Differences in specialization, employer, sector, location, credentials, schedule, and experience may all contribute, but OEWS does not isolate their effects. The 25th percentile sits at $82,230 and the 75th at $413,180, so half of Bridgeport-Stamford-Danbury-based obstetricians and gynecologists earn within that middle band.

Metro figures use establishment work location, not worker residence. BLS draws metro boundaries from the OMB MSA definitions, so Bridgeport-Stamford-Danbury, CT covers the central city plus outlying counties tied to the metro economically. OEWS includes straight-time pay, tips, commissions, incentive pay, and production bonuses. It excludes employer health and retirement benefits, overtime premiums, stock compensation, signing bonuses, and other nonproduction bonuses.
